How Did Terry Farrell And Adam Nimoy Meet, Ventajas Y Desventajas Del Sistema De Salud En Alemania, Articles E

Get value of cell vba - Math Skill For ranges whose first area contains more than one cell, Value returns a Variant containing a 2-dimensional array of the values in the individual cells of the first range. In our Such a great app for helping me find the answers to certain mathematical problems that I may run into where I may find myself struggling with the solution, this app is one of the most amazing app I ever had. You'd then have to figure out what exactly happened. By using the .ClearFormats method you can remove only the format from a cell or a range of cells. I don't want to select the range neither, just get that information and use it for other purposes. 3. We can use the range method like range(A2). I want to have a collective list of all workouts on a separate sheet, which is the tab "Exercises". First, you need to define the range from where you want to navigate and so type the below code: After that, type .Offset and enter opening parentheses, just like below: Next, you need to enter the row number and then the column number where you want to navigate. If one of the cells has a value of less than 0.001, the code replaces the value with 0 (zero). This code also kinda works, but only if the table has a single row of data. We can call a cell from a range to get data from that specific cell. Step 2: Write the subprocedure of VBA Get Cell Value. Step 1: Insert a new module inside Visual Basic Editor (VBE). What Is the Difference Between 'Man' And 'Son of Man' in Num 23:19? Finally, the result is displayed in the message box: In this example, we will set the values of a few cells by using the Range object. To get the cell value by row and column from a specific range of a worksheet, you can use the Cells method of VBA, but along the Range object. Then, we set that to range A2:A5. It features calculation or computation capabilities, graphing tools, pivot tables, and a macro programming language called Visual Basic for Applications (VBA). Get the cell's value with the Range.Value or Range.Value2 property. Example #2 - Get Value from Cell in Excel VBA. It is very easy to copy or move the cell value or cursor to any place we want. Copyright 2023 . Excel VBA to Populate Array with Cell Values (4 Suitable Examples) For this, we will be using CELLS function and putting the same coordinates as used in example-1. VBA Get Cell Value can be used with CELLS function and with RANGE function as well. An example of Range's Select method; 10. The column number from within the range that you want to refer to. Use the Range(cell).Value function to access the cell value. Here the expression is a variable representing a VBA object. Range("A1").Activate. Follow the below steps to use VBA Range Cells. Connect and share knowledge within a single location that is structured and easy to search. And we are considering the cell A1 here. setting cell values with range objects. In VBA concepts, cells are also the same, no different from normal excel cells.read more and RANGE object. To select a range of cells in the Excel sheet, you may use the Select method. This code tells VBA to select cell A5 and if you want to select a range of cells then you just need to refer to that range and simply add ".Select" after that. The Worksheet_Calculate event will run when any calculation is performed. . There's also another method that you can use to activate a cell. So, when you run this code, it will select the range E6 to I8. Thats how were able to get the last name in our example. Similarly, we use the CELLS property now. It is possible to edit a range either using a Range object directly (e.g. first column is A. More info about Internet Explorer and Microsoft Edge. When setting a range of cells with the contents of an XML spreadsheet file, only values of the first sheet in the workbook are used. Power Spreadsheets on LinkedIn: Excel VBA Value and Value2: Step-by Then we print out the referring to a cell. This is a guide to the VBA Get Cell Value. . OFFSET not only allows you to navigate to a cell, but you can also resize the range further. Double variables can store decimal values. The Worksheet_Change event will tell you which cell was modified which seems to be in this case more efficient and direct. In cell property, instead of using the cell reference, you need to enter the column number and row number of the cell. For cell A1, we need to insert the value of INDIA, which we can do from the code below. This is the basic operation where can easily get cell values from anywhere. One solution is to loop through cells A2 through A5 and then set that cells vegan) just to try it, does this inconvenience the caterers and staff? First, we create a variable called names. So, this will get the value from cell A1 to A5 using VBA codeUsing VBA CodeVBA code refers to a set of instructions written by the user in the Visual Basic Applications programming language on a Visual Basic Editor (VBE) to perform a specific task.read more. Click Ok . Below are the examples of getting cell values in Excel VBA. #18 Orientation in VBA - YouTube Lets get started. VBA Get Cell Value helps us to choose the cell value or put the cursor to the desired position. Our task is to combine the first and last name columns and place the result in We cannot see any IntelliSense list with CELLS properties, so we must be sure what we are writing. Let's step through the code. VBA Ranges. The next thing you have is the equals sign and then the value which you want to enter (you need to use double quotation marks if you are entering a text value). To get a cell's value in VBA, we need to refer to it with the Range object and then call the .Value property. Get Values at an Immediate Window. Now you need to enter the row size and column size. Read the Values of an Adjacent Range of Cells into a Variable Using Excel, How to divide fractions without a calculator, How to find the square root of standard form, Worksheet on division of polynomials for class 8. When you look around in an Excel workbook, you will find that everything works around cells. It way exceeded all my expectations! Excel VBA: Get Range of Cells with Values (7 Examples) - ExcelDemy A cell is an individual cell and is also a part of a range. No matter what I do, the variable table always gets the range of the whole table. We will learn how to use a Get Cell Value in Excel by using the VBA Code with the help of given examples. The Cells() function is a way to take a range of cells and return a single Ok, that covers getting cell values from range objects, now lets discuss Step 3: Now run the code to see the output. In this example, we will apply the previous VBA code. The Interior/background colors of cells can also be set by using the Range object. So if you want to copy cell A1 and then want to paste it to the cell E5, the code would be: In the same way, if you are dealing with a range of multiple cells then the code would be like: If you have copied a range of cells and then if you have mentioned one cell as the destination range, VBA will copy the entire copied range the starting from the cell you have specified as a destination. Identify and return a Range object representing the cell range whose value you want to get (CellRange). value in the Immediate Window (which the value in our example is Joseph). 'set the variable to what has been entered into cell B2 of sheet A. VBA Ranges - Getting and Setting Cell Values - Spreadsheets Made Easy so: This will return A1s value Name since the table starts in A1. With Range property, you can use the .Copy method to copy and cell and then paste it into a destination cell. But there is help available in the form of Excel macro get cell value. In the example below, we will set the background/interior color of row number 2. Login details for this free course will be emailed to you. VBA Cell Value Get, Set, or Change Automate Excel. VBA Get Cell Value individually may not be much useful but we can use this operation with different types of code to get valuable results. some names in it. It will insert the value of INDIA to cell A1. Be it Excel or VBA, we all need to work with cells because it will store all the data in cells. To refer to a cell or a range of cells, you can use three different ways. We will see the message which will pick up the value from cell B2 as shown below. Of course, why CELLS is a property and why RANGE is an object is a different analogy. Lets say your active cell is B5 right now and you want to navigate to the cell which is 3 columns right and 1 row down from B5, you can do this OFFSET. The following is what I wanted help with: 1. VBA code refers to a set of instructions written by the user in the Visual Basic Applications programming language on a Visual Basic Editor (VBE) to perform a specific task. Step 3: Using the defined variable VALUE, choose the value from the range cell B2. Read More: Excel VBA: Loop Through Columns in Range (5 Examples). Get the cell range's value with the Range.Value or Range.Value2 property. I want to provide solutions to various Excel-based problems. Below is the syntax which you need to use for the OFFSET: Lets write a simple code for example which we have discussed above. However, the value of the variable is the value of the cell, like "Sample Text", and not the cell range. In order to use .Value to get a value from a cell, we need to refer to a We all have used the method of selecting the range of using RANGE(cell position). Most of the entries in the NAME column of the output from lsof +D /tmp do not begin with /tmp. Step 2: Write the subprocedure of VBA Get Cell Value. As you can see above, the moment we put a dot, we can see all the available IntelliSense lists of properties and methods of range objects. For this, you need to have a solid understanding of Range objects. The example of setting the value of cells by using Range; 5. While the third message box with (1,3) displays the Status header. Note: To store values from a range of cells, you need to use an Array instead of a simple . Excel VBA Value and Value2: Step. Instead, you can set the cell value equal to a string of text. To set a Cell Value, use the Value property of. In the next example, for loop is used to iterate through all array elements. By using it, you can refer to cells in your codes in the following ways: The RANGE OBJECT is a part of Excels Object Hierarchy: Application Workbooks Worksheets Range and besides inside the worksheet. Here, we give INDEX the named range "data", which is the maximum possible range of values, and . Excel macro get cell value - Math Help We will display a few element values to show how it worked. Homework Support Online is a great resource for students who need help with their homework. Please have a look at our website Exceldemy.com and give your suggestions in the comment box. Excel VBA Range - Working with Range and Cells in VBA - Excel Champs 1. The first argument of this object is Cell1, which is the cell we are referring to. This allows for immediate feedback and clarification if needed. Step 1: In the developer's tab, click on Visual Basic to open VB Editor. Written by Joseph who loves teaching about Excel. ' click here to learn more. Select the range in which you want to find and replace specific value. Excel forms part of the Microsoft 365 suite of software. We will set the borders, interior colors, and examples also covers using range with arrays. One way to ensure that math tasks are clear is to have students work in pairs or small groups to complete the task. And extremely simple and easy to use, and that was the very last thing I expected from this! We provide tips, how to guide, provide online training, and also provide Excel solutions to your business problems. can use a named range or table name instead of a range like A2:A5. Excel macro get cell value - Identify and return a Range object representing the cell whose value you want to get (Cell). Range find replace vba - Math Review Here we learn how to find and replace the word in VBA Excel with examples and downloadable excel sheet. This is followed by using a for loop and assigning a different color to each cell in the range. In this example, we will see how to get the cell value in a message using a different type of method. It helps to refer to a cell that is a particular number of rows and columns away from another cell. The above code will select cell A5 which is in the 5th row and in the first column of the worksheet. You can also go through our other suggested articles . Show this variable value in the message box in VBA. Range.Cells property (Excel) | Microsoft Learn value to its own value, plus a space, plus the last name of the cell right next When you run the above code, VBA will copy range A1:A5 and will paste it to the B1:B5 even though you have mentioned only B1 as the destination range. This article has been a guide to Get Cell Value in Excel VBA. For this, follow the below steps: Step 1: For this again open a new module and select the cell range from where we want to put. We choose range. like to discuss how to get and set cell values through VBA. One last thing Id like to touch on is when you use the Range() function, you If you're looking for help with arithmetic, there are plenty of online resources available to help you out. Select the Text layer(s) you want to flatten: Right-click on the layers (in . Read the Value of a Single Cell into a Variable Using Excel VBA 2. This was a major help with not only amazing explanation, but very accurate,. To solve a math problem, you need to first understand what the problem is asking. Run the code and see the result in a message box. point.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. referring to. Then For loop is used to iterate through all elements in the array. The issue is that it identifies the entire table, I just want to the get the range of a single column. VB. Use the Range(cell).Value function to access the cell value. the table, we could use the following: And to refer to the entire table, we can leverage The Cells object allows you to reference a cell by it's row number . * Please provide your correct email id. Returns a Boolean indicating characters in cells within the specified range.